Biography:
Vaidehi Miya is a Ph.D. research scholar at ICMR-NIRRCH, Mumbai, India, where she investigates the molecular mechanisms that shape tumor-immune microenvironment in prostate cancer. Her doctoral work focuses on the regulatory interplay between CRISP3 and PSP94 in ion channel regulation and uncovered CRISP3 as a critical modulator of purinergic signalling within the tumor microenvironment. Using a combination of molecular assays, confocal imaging, cytokine profiling, CUT&RUN and single-cell transcriptomics, her work uncovers how dysregulated secretory proteins drive immune evasion and cancer progression.
